Domain discussion:

Part of running a domain today is security certificates. These certs are called SSL certificates or what is now known as TLS. We have to remember that SSL and TLS are pretty much interchangable, keep that in mind.

When I first started reading Phishlabs, they were indicating that Phishing sites were not much into security as the ultimate goal was to get their wares out, not necessarily wanting to be secure. Thats when we learned through newsletters that looking for the padlock or https was the sign we’re secure. This is not the case anymore. This is because several years ago, a company called Lets Encrypt came up with an automated way of issuing the domain validated certificates that would be used for this purpose. The 200,000 web sites for August and September were unique sites according to the article. It also states that SSL encryption for phishing sites overtook SSL deployment for general websites. We also have a 10 percent increase in BEC attacks that originate from free Webmail accounts such as Hotmail, Outlook, MSN, mail.ru and possibly others.

According to the web site for Lets Encrypt, it says:

Let’s Encrypt is a free, automated, and open certificate authority brought to you by the nonprofit Internet Security Research Group (ISRG).

According to the article, 80 percent of Phishing sites now have some form of SSL certificate installed up from the 74 percent I last saw. We’ve been covering this trend on the tech podcast, I remember when it indicated it was in the 50 percential. This is higher than most general websites, says the article. According to it, a survey from Q-source, 66.8 percent of web sites use SSL.

“Not surprisingly, most SSL certificates used by phishers were Domain-Validated (DV), which is the weakest form of certificate validation.” said LaCour. There are three types of SSL certificates, and DV certificates can be issued quickly, through an easy verification process. Of more than fifty-three thousand SSL certificates observed by PhishLabs, 91.3 percent were Domain-Validated.

Generally, PhishLabs found that cybercriminals are using free certificates. In Q3, 40 percent of all SSL certificates used by phishers were issued by the same free certificate authority, Let’s Encrypt.

According to the article, registrars are part to blame for the increase in phishing as there is limited action. Cybercriminals register hundreds of thousands of look-alike domains every year to impersonate reputable organizations and make a profit. These domains are used for a variety of attacks including phishing emails, fraudulent websites, web traffic diversion, and malware delivery.

Look-alike domains are intentionally misleading to give customers the false impression that they’re interacting with trusted brands, leading to significant reputation damage, financial losses, and data compromise for established enterprises. The process of creating an attack is inexpensive, and if threat actors move quickly to evade detection, they can make a large return on their time and money.

Millions of internet users are targeted with look-alike domains each year. The article has a graph that shows only a sampling of at least 50,000 threats that Phishlabs has observed.

The most common use of a look-alike domain is to set up a Website with Monetized Links. This approach is not necessarily malicious, yet it accomplishes multiple objectives:

The article goes on and says:

The registrant parks a domain and capitalizes on visiting traffic by adding monetized links. The link topics are typically related to the impersonated brand’s keywords, increasing the probability that visitors will click through to the destination website.

They let a domain “age” before using it. Most scammers typically use new domains quickly, yet some will maintain them for weeks or months. Recently registered domains garner low reputation scores and are a telltale sign of malicious activity, making them targets for security teams.

  • Security Now, podcast 804 has a ton of stuff that might be of interest to listen to. The very first segment talks about security certificate authorities and the latest one Camafirma, being knocked off the list by Google Chrome starting with release 90 which will be released in April 2021. According to Security Now, there are multiple issues which the company said they’d fix between 2017 and 2020, yet, they were never fixed. Please listen to the Security Now program numbered 804 for complete details on some of what was wrong. Through the years, the technology podcast as well as Security Now have mentioned and talked about other authorities misbehaving. Even Symantech, the makers of Norton, sign certs and failed at times. Its ok to make a mistake, but being a security certificate signer is a privlage, not a right.
